At the Ideal Home Show this year, there's a makeover of Ken and Deirdre's Coronation Street house.
You can find out how to win tickets to the show here.
And, thanks to fellow blogger Inside the Wendy House, we can now have a look inside the house and see some pictures of Ken and Deirdre's house that we've never seen before. There's pictures of the Barlow family bathroom (above), Tracy's bedroom and Amy's bedroom.
